HERBED RöSTI POTATO CAKE

Yield Makes 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

3 pounds large Yukon gold potatoes (about 7)
1 tablespoon fresh thyme, chopped
Salt
Freshly ground black pepper
5 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
1 tablespoon olive oil
Special equimpent: A four-sided grater; 10-inch well-seasoned cast-iron skillet or 12-inch deep nonstick skillet

Steps:

  • Cover potatoes generously with well-salted cold water in a large pot and bring to a boil. Reduce heat and simmer potatoes, partially covered, until they are just barely tender, 20 to 25 minutes.
  • Transfer potatoes to a colander using a slotted spoon, rinse under cold water to stop the cooking, and dry.
  • Chill potatoes on a plate, uncovered, at least 8 hours.
  • Peel potatoes and coarsely grate into a large bowl. Add thyme, 1 1/2 teaspoons salt, and 3/4 teaspoon pepper, then drizzle with 2 tablespoons butter and toss mixture well.
  • Heat oven to 375°F with rack in middle.
  • Heat oil and 1 tablespoon butter in skillet over medium-high heat until foam subsides, then add potato mixture and tamp it down firmly in skillet with a rubber spatula, smoothing the top.
  • Reduce heat to medium and cook potato cake, covered with a lid, until edges begin to turn golden, about 5 minutes.
  • Remove lid, then bake potato cake, uncovered, 10 minutes.
  • Brush top of potato cake with remaining 2 tablespoons butter.
  • Turn on broiler and broil potato cake, 4 to 5 inches from heat, until golden brown, 3 to 7 minutes.
  • Remove skillet from oven carefully (wear oven mitts!). Run the rubber spatula around the edge of the cake to loosen it from the skillet.
  • Invert a large round heat-proof plate over skillet and invert potato cake onto plate.
  • Cut into wedges and serve.

ROSTI POTATOES



Rosti Potatoes image

Rosti potatoes are a Swiss favorite. Peeled potatoes are grated then formed into a cake in a frying pan.

Number Of Ingredients 3

3 1/2 pounds (about 10) Yukon gold potatoes, peeled and placed in cold water
Coarse salt and freshly ground pepper
1/4 cup Clarified Butter for Potatoes

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ees. Shred potatoes on the large holes of a box grater. Wrap potatoes in a clean kitchen towel; squeeze out liquid. Place in a medium bowl; toss with salt and pepper.
  • Heat half the butter in a 9- or 10-inch ovenproof nonstick saute pan over medium-low heat. Spread potatoes in pan evenly; press down with a spatula to flatten cake. Cook until bottom is golden and turning crisp, about 18 minutes.
  • Remove pan from heat. Invert cake onto a plate; slide back into pan. Return to heat, and spoon remaining butter around edges of pan. Cook until other side begins to get crisp, about 10 minutes, shaking pan several times to loosen.
  • Transfer to oven until cooked through and tender in the center, about 12 minutes. Cut into wedges, and serve.

POTATO ROSTI WITH THYME AND GARLIC

Time 35m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5

2 ounces clarified butter (ghee)
2 cups grated peeled russet potato (from about 1 pound potatoes; use the large holes on a box grater)
6 sprigs fresh thyme, leaves stripped
1 clove garlic, grated
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• In a 10-inch nonstick pan, heat the clarified butter over medium-high heat.
  • Mix together the grated potato, thyme and garlic in a bowl. Add to the pan of hot butter and spread evenly, about the thickness of a pancake. Reduce the heat to medium and allow to cook until crispy and deeply golden brown, 8 to 10 minutes. Season with salt and pepper.
  • Flip the potato cake over and continue to cook on the other side, about another 5 minutes. Drain on a rack, then cut into sixths and serve.

GARLIC RöSTI POTATOES



Garlic Rösti Potatoes image

Tired of mashed and baked potatoes? Try these fragrant, herbed potato pancakes.

Time 55m

Yield 2

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 1/4 pounds boiling potatoes, peeled (about 4 medium)
2 tablespoons finely chopped onions
2 tablespoons finely chopped fresh parsley
2 garlic cloves, crushed
4 tablespoons butter or margarine
1/2 cup shredded Gruyère cheese (2 ounces)

Steps:

  • Cover potatoes with cold water in 3-quart saucepan. Heat to boiling; reduce heat. Simmer uncovered 25 to 30 minutes or just until tender. Drain and let cool until easy enough to handle.
  • Grate potatoes; toss with onion, parsley and garlic.
  • Melt 2 tablespoons of the butter in 10-inch skillet. Shape potato mixture into patties with fingers; add to skillet. Cook uncovered over medium-high heat about 7 minutes or until bottom is golden brown; turn patty onto heatproof platter.
  • Melt remaining 2 tablespoons butter in skillet. Turn patty, uncooked side down, into skillet. Cook uncovered over medium-high heat about 7 minutes or until bottom is golden brown.
  • Turn patty onto heatproof platter. Sprinkle with cheese. Set oven control to broil. Broil patty with top 3 inches from heat about 1 minute or until cheese is melted.

HERBED POTATO ROESTI WITH SMOKED CHEDDAR

Time 25m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

4 tablespoons unsalted butter
2 lbs potatoes, peeled, coarsely shredded, and patted dry (such as russet, all-purpose, or Yukon gold)
3/4 teaspoon table salt
1/4 teaspoon ground black pepper
1 tablespoon minced fresh parsley leaves
1 tablespoon minced fresh dill
1 tablespoon minced fresh chives
3/4 cup shredded cheddar cheese (smoked)

Steps:

  • Melt butter in 10-inch nonstick or well-seasoned cast-iron skillet over medium heat.
  • Season shredded potatoes with salt and pepper. Add herbs and mix in thoroughly. Spread potatoes evenly; press with spatula to form compact cake.
  • Cook until bottom crust is golden brown, pressing on potatoes occasionally with spatula, about 15 minutes.
  • Shake skillet or use spatula to loosen roesti. Place large plate or platter over skillet and carefully invert.
  • Slide roesti back into skillet and cook until bottom is golden brown, 5 to 10 minutes. Add cheese and spread evenly; cover and cook until cheese melts, about 5 more minutes. Serve immediately.
